Global E-Invoicing & Continuous Transaction Control (CTC) Mandates

The Mandate

International tax authorities are rapidly transitioning to Continuous Transaction Control (CTC) mandates, strictly requiring government platforms to intercept and clear real-time, highly structured XML schemas prior to financial execution.

Impending Compliance Rollouts:
  • Poland's Krajowy System e-Faktur (KSeF) FA(3) XML mandate.
  • Belgium's Peppol-BIS (EN 16931-compliant).
  • France's Factur-X implementation and Germany's XRechnung standard.

The Threat Vector

While the market fixates on commodity software for outbound XML clearance, the true existential threat lies in the resulting inbound data flood. As vendors upgrade their systems, your Accounts Payable (AP) department is violently saturated by high-velocity, machine-generated inbound XML invoices, POs, and Goods Receipt Notes (GRNs).

Human procurement teams lack the statistical capability to audit this accelerated data flow. This systemic incapability forces massive operational leakage through unchecked vendor overbilling, duplicate wire execution, and uncoordinated "threshold slicing" (where unapproved spend is algorithmically split into sub-$2,500 fractions by vendors to bypass your internal approval limits).
